1947 Charlotte Clippers |
Head Coach: Gene McEver |
SCORES | |||||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Day | Date | Opponent | Score | Location | Venue | Attendance | |||
Sun | 9/14/1947 | H | Charlottesville Cardinals | 21-0 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 6000 | |
Sun | 9/21/1947 | H | Portsmouth Pirates | 34-12 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 3000 | |
Sat | 9/27/1947 | N | Norfolk Shamrocks | 26-0 | W | Rock Hill, SC | 2200 | ||
Sun | 10/5/1947 | H | Richmond Rebels | 21-13 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 5000 | |
Fri | 10/10/1947 | A | Norfolk Shamrocks | - | Norfolk, VA | Foreman Field | |||
Sun | 10/12/1947 | H | Staten Island Stapletons | 36-2 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 4000 | |
Sun | 10/19/1947 | H | Philadelphia Yellow Jackets | 51-21 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 7500 | |
Sun | 10/26/1947 | H | York Roses | 54-8 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 9000 | |
Wed | 11/5/1947 | H | Staten Island Stapletons | 50-2 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 8500 | |
Sun | 11/9/1947 | H | Philadelphia Yellow Jackets | 55-0 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 7500 | |
Sun | 11/23/1947 | H | Paterson Panthers | 23-14 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 2500 | |
Sun | 11/30/1947 | H | Vineland Senators | 47-14 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 6500 | |
Sun | 12/7/1947 | H | Quincy Manets | 14-0 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 5500 | |
Tue | 12/9/1947 | H | Nor-Port Pioneers | 20-7 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 1520 | |
Sat | 12/13/1947 | H | Southern College All-Stars | 13-21 | L |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 5000 | |
Sun | 12/21/1947 | H | Quincy Manets | 19-7 | W | Charlotte, NC | Memorial Stadium | 4500 |
Game Score Notes | ||
---|---|---|
10/10/1947 | Norfolk Shamrocks | Canceled |
11/30/1947 | Vineland Senators | Postponed from 11/2 & 11/16 |
